CHICAGO – We can do it rough or we can take it easy, Tina Turner sang. If you want to reach 500 hp with a BMW engine, “rough” may be the brute force of the V10 M engine. “Nice and easy” would be the approach taken by Alpina, BMW’s luxury/performance partner, and they combined Wednesday to unveil the Alpina B7 with a 500 hp supercharged engine and Alpina’s luxury interior. Based on the 750i sedan, the B7 starts at $115,695 plus a $1,300 fuel inefficiency surcharge.
